Table Displays
Table displays are the most common way to showcase jewelry at craft shows. You can use tablecloths that complement the colors of your jewelry and place the pieces on stands or trays. A great way to make your display more appealing is by using height variations to create interest. You can use risers, boxes or even books to elevate some of your pieces and create a more dynamic display.
Wall Displays
Wall displays are a great way to showcase your jewelry and save space on your table. You can use pegboards, racks or even create your own display using frames and chicken wire. By using wall displays, you can create a beautiful backdrop for your jewelry and make it easier for customers to see your pieces from afar.
Mannequin Displays
If you're selling necklaces or bracelets, mannequin displays are a great way to showcase them. You can use busts or even full-size mannequins to display your jewelry. By using mannequins, you can show your customers how the jewelry looks when worn and help them imagine how it would look on them.
Display Cases
If you're selling high-end jewelry, display cases are a great way to showcase your pieces. You can use glass or acrylic cases with locks to keep your jewelry safe while still allowing customers to see them. By using display cases, you can create a more luxurious feel to your display and make your customers feel special.
Lighting
Lighting is an essential element in displaying jewelry. It can make your pieces sparkle and shine, and create a warm and inviting atmosphere. You can use spotlights, LED lights or even fairy lights to create different effects. By using lighting, you can create a beautiful ambiance that will attract more customers to your display.
Labels
Labels are a great way to provide information about your jewelry to potential customers. You can use small labels or tags to provide details such as the type of metal, gemstones or even the story behind the piece. By using labels, you can help customers make an informed decision and create a stronger connection with them.
